1 Now Satan rose up against Israel, and he incited David so that he would number Israel.
2 And David said to Joab and to the leaders of the people: "Go, and number Israel, from Beersheba even to Dan. And bring me the number, so that I may know it."
3 And Joab responded: "May the Lord increase his people a hundred times more than they are. But, my lord the king, are they not all your servants? Why would my lord seek this thing, which may be imputed as a sin to Israel?"
4 But the word of the king prevailed instead. And Joab went away, and he traveled around, through all of Israel. And he returned to Jerusalem.
